FROM emscripten/emsdk as build COPY reduced_system_layer.c /usr/reduced_system_layer.c RUN emcc -o /usr/index.wasm /usr/reduced_system_layer.c FROM nginx:alpine EXPOSE 80 COPY --from=build /usr/index.wasm /srv/index.wasm COPY index.htm /srv/index.htm COPY nginx.conf /etc/nginx/nginx.conf RUN ls -la /srv/ ENTRYPOINT [ "nginx" ]